masonalex Posted January 29, 2006 Posted January 29, 2006 Just got my SBE II and I am impressed. In reviewing the instructions, I saw that the imp. mod. and full chokes cannot be used with steet shot. Can they be used with other "non-toxic" shot? Thanks Quote

tucker301 Posted January 30, 2006 Posted January 30, 2006 The chokes can be used with non-toxic shot such as Bismuth, Tungsten, Hevi-shot, but most people find that the patterns actually open up when using those shot types in tubes tighter than modified. One exception is the use non-toxic turkey loads through turkey chokes like the Rhino. Quote

tucker301 Posted January 30, 2006 Posted January 30, 2006 I disregarded everything after the first post, given the source of the response. However, since the issue has been raised. Yes, it's legal to use any choke for any game. Restrictions are mechanical, not statutory. Quote
